CYNTHIA DePALMA Business Manager L To those who worked as editors or staff members of the Whitman Window in 1958-59, little more mattered than to make it the best school newspaper on Long Island. Work it was-gathering news,.writing features, typing copy, secur- ing ads, and finally, selling the paper to Whitmanites who all too often didn't realize the effort that made each four or six page edition possible. Using their littered office as headquarters, Walt Whit- man's junior journalists rarely needed the prodding of editor-in-chief Terrence Hughes or faculty adviser, Mr. David Skinner, and usually managed to make each deadline -within a day or two. Triumphs for the Window this year included a well-lauded sports extra during the exciting bas- ketball season and a commendable rating from the Columbia Scholastic Press Association. The talents of the many who devoted much of their time to preparing and distributing the Window were not wasted. This year, more than in others, the Whitman Window gained stature as an authentic voice of student opinion and provided an outstanding experience for those students interested in the varied phases of journalism. It also took a long forward step toward the goal of scholastic press supremacy.
